Web14 dec. 2024 · Tax evasion is when you use deceitful means to hide, understate or falsify your income and expenses to owe less in taxes. This can be done through falsifying records and claims, purposely not reporting income, inflating expenses, claiming a fraudulent refund or benefit and much more.
